# 為什么CPU有兩個(gè)晶振?

在現(xiàn)代計(jì)算機(jī)系統(tǒng)中,CPU(中央處理器)是核心組件,負(fù)責(zé)執(zhí)行指令和處理數(shù)據(jù)。為了確保CPU能夠高效、準(zhǔn)確地運(yùn)行,它需要精確的時(shí)鐘信號(hào)來同步各種操作。這就是為什么CPU通常有兩個(gè)晶振的原因。本文將探討CPU有兩個(gè)晶振的原因,以及它們?nèi)绾螏椭岣咝阅堋?/p>

為什么cpu有兩個(gè)晶振?為什么CPU需要兩個(gè)晶振來提高性能?

# CPU晶振的作用

晶振,全稱為晶體振蕩器,是一種電子設(shè)備,能夠產(chǎn)生穩(wěn)定的振蕩頻率。在CPU中,晶振的主要作用是提供基準(zhǔn)時(shí)鐘信號(hào),這個(gè)信號(hào)是CPU執(zhí)行指令和處理數(shù)據(jù)的基礎(chǔ)?;鶞?zhǔn)時(shí)鐘信號(hào)的穩(wěn)定性和準(zhǔn)確性對(duì)于CPU的性能至關(guān)重要。

# 為什么需要兩個(gè)晶振

盡管一個(gè)晶振可以提供基準(zhǔn)時(shí)鐘信號(hào),但在高性能的CPU設(shè)計(jì)中,通常會(huì)有兩個(gè)晶振,原因如下:

## 1. 冗余和可靠性

兩個(gè)晶振提供了冗余,這意味著即使一個(gè)晶振發(fā)生故障,另一個(gè)晶振仍然可以繼續(xù)提供基準(zhǔn)時(shí)鐘信號(hào),從而保證CPU的正常運(yùn)行。這種冗余設(shè)計(jì)提高了系統(tǒng)的可靠性,尤其是在關(guān)鍵任務(wù)和高可靠性要求的應(yīng)用中尤為重要。

## 2. 相位差分和同步

在某些CPU設(shè)計(jì)中,兩個(gè)晶振可以用于相位差分技術(shù)。這種技術(shù)通過比較兩個(gè)晶振的相位來提高時(shí)鐘信號(hào)的穩(wěn)定性和準(zhǔn)確性。通過這種方式,CPU可以更精確地同步內(nèi)部操作,減少時(shí)鐘偏差,從而提高性能。

## 3. 多核心和多線程

隨著多核心和多線程技術(shù)的發(fā)展,CPU需要更復(fù)雜的時(shí)鐘管理來協(xié)調(diào)不同核心之間的操作。兩個(gè)晶振可以幫助CPU更好地管理這些復(fù)雜的時(shí)鐘需求,確保每個(gè)核心都能獲得準(zhǔn)確的時(shí)鐘信號(hào),從而提高整體性能。

# 兩個(gè)晶振如何提高性能

兩個(gè)晶振在提高CPU性能方面的作用可以從以下幾個(gè)方面來理解:

## 1. 提高時(shí)鐘信號(hào)的穩(wěn)定性

由于兩個(gè)晶振可以提供冗余,即使一個(gè)晶振出現(xiàn)微小的偏差,另一個(gè)晶振仍然可以維持穩(wěn)定的時(shí)鐘信號(hào)。這種穩(wěn)定性對(duì)于CPU執(zhí)行精確的指令和數(shù)據(jù)操作至關(guān)重要,可以減少錯(cuò)誤和提高性能。

## 2. 減少時(shí)鐘偏差

相位差分技術(shù)可以減少時(shí)鐘偏差,這意味著CPU可以更準(zhǔn)確地同步內(nèi)部操作。減少時(shí)鐘偏差可以提高指令執(zhí)行的準(zhǔn)確性,從而提高CPU的性能。

## 3. 提高多核心協(xié)調(diào)性

在多核心CPU中,兩個(gè)晶振可以幫助更好地協(xié)調(diào)不同核心之間的操作。這種協(xié)調(diào)性可以減少核心之間的通信延遲,提高多線程應(yīng)用的性能。

# 結(jié)論

CPU有兩個(gè)晶振的主要原因是為了提高系統(tǒng)的可靠性、穩(wěn)定性和性能。通過冗余設(shè)計(jì)、相位差分技術(shù)和多核心協(xié)調(diào),兩個(gè)晶振可以幫助CPU更準(zhǔn)確地執(zhí)行指令和處理數(shù)據(jù),從而提高整體性能。隨著技術(shù)的發(fā)展,CPU設(shè)計(jì)將繼續(xù)優(yōu)化,以滿足日益增長的性能需求。

標(biāo)題:為什么cpu有兩個(gè)晶振?為什么CPU需要兩個(gè)晶振來提高性能?

地址:http://m.4zipx81.cn/weixiu/226914.html